  1. 16. Role of water channels in kidney and lung

    Författare :Yanhong Li; Karolinska Institutet; Karolinska Institutet; []
    Nyckelord :;

    Sammanfattning : Aquaporins (AQPs) are membrane proteins that function as water channels facilitating a rapid and regulated transport of water across cell membranes. AQPs in kidney and lung play pivotal roles for the regulation of water homeostasis. LÄS MER

  3. 18. Vasodilator actions of EDHF and anandamide

    Författare :David Andersson; Avdelningen för klinisk kemi och farmakologi; []
    Nyckelord :MEDICIN OCH HÄLSOVETENSKAP; MEDICAL AND HEALTH SCIENCES; MEDICIN OCH HÄLSOVETENSKAP; MEDICAL AND HEALTH SCIENCES; vanilloid receptors; afferent neurons; anandamide; cannabinoids; potassium channels; hyperpolarization; vasodilation; Vascular endothelium; arteries; airways; Pharmacological sciences; pharmacognosy; pharmacy; toxicology; Farmakologi; farmakognosi; farmaci; toxikologi;

    Sammanfattning : Vasodilator responses to endothelium-derived hyperpolarizing factor (EDHF) and anandamide in isolated arteries were investigated. A combination of the potassium channel blockers charybdotoxin and apamin inhibits EDHF-mediated relaxations. LÄS MER

  4. 19. Molecular aspects on voltage-sensor movement

    Författare :Amir Broomand; Fredrik Elinder; Guiscard Seebohm; Linköpings universitet; []
    Nyckelord :Potassium channels; voltage-gated; chemistry; metabolism; physiology; patch-clamp techniques; oocytes; MEDICINE; MEDICIN;

    Sammanfattning : Voltage-gated ion channels are fundamental for electrical signaling in living cells. They are composed of four subunits, each holding six transmembrane helices, S1-S6. Each subunit contains a voltage-sensor domain, S1-S4, and a pore domain, S5-S6. LÄS MER
